Ingredients
These fritters are packed with fresh zucchini, Parmesan cheese, and a some Mozzarella cheese for an extra cheesy bite.
For the Zucchini Fritters
- 3 tbsp canola oil (for cooking)
- 2 cups shredded zucchini – squeezed (2 large zucchini, around 1.5 lbs)
- 1 cup Panko bread crumbs
- 2 eggs
- 1/3 cup fresh grated Parmesan cheese
- 1/4 cup finely shredded Mozzarella cheese
- 2 garlic cloves
- salt
- fresh cracked black pepper
How to Make Zucchini Fritters Recipe
Step 1: Grate the Zucchini
Grate zucchini on a box grater using the side with larger holes. Transfer the grated zucchini into a mesh bag or cheesecloth. Squeeze out as much liquid as you can to ensure crispy fritters.
Step 2: Mix the Ingredients
Transfer the squeezed zucchini into a mixing bowl. Add the remaining ingredients—Panko bread crumbs, eggs, Parmesan cheese, Mozzarella cheese, minced garlic cloves, salt, and pepper. Mix well until all ingredients are thoroughly incorporated.
Step 3: Prepare the Cooking Pan
Preheat a large cooking pan over medium heat and then lower the temperature slightly. Add canola oil to the pan.
Step 4: Shape and Cook Fritters
Use an ice cream scoop (or a smaller scoop) to portion out even amounts of the zucchini mixture. Gently shape each portion into patties with your hands before placing them into the hot pan.
Step 5: Flip and Finish Cooking
Cook each fritter for about 4-6 minutes on each side until golden brown. Try to flip only once to prevent breaking apart during cooking. If making multiple batches, you may need to add more oil in between batches.
With these steps completed, you’re ready to enjoy your delicious Zucchini Fritters!

How to Perfect Zucchini Fritters Recipe
To achieve the best zucchini fritters, follow these tips that ensure perfect texture and flavor every time you make this zucchini fritters recipe.
- Shred Zucchini Properly: Use the larger holes of a box grater to get the right texture.
- Remove Excess Moisture: Squeeze out as much liquid as possible after grating; this helps prevent sogginess.
- Use Panko Bread Crumbs: These provide extra crunch compared to regular bread crumbs.
- Watch Your Heat: Cooking at medium heat ensures they brown nicely without burning.
- Flip Carefully: Only flip once during cooking to maintain their shape and avoid breakage.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Making zucchini fritters can be simple, but several common mistakes can lead to less-than-perfect results. Here are some tips to help you succeed.
- Boldly skip squeezing the zucchini: Failing to remove excess moisture from the zucchini will result in soggy fritters. Always squeeze out as much liquid as possible before mixing.
- Boldly overlook ingredient measurements: Not measuring ingredients accurately can alter the texture and flavor. Use a kitchen scale or measuring cups for precision.
- Boldly ignore pan temperature: Cooking on too high heat may burn the fritters’ exterior while leaving the inside undercooked. Always preheat your pan and adjust the heat as needed.
- Boldly flip too often: Flipping the fritters multiple times increases the chance of them falling apart. Only flip once during cooking for best results.
- Boldly crowd the pan: Overcrowding the pan prevents proper browning and cooking. Cook in batches if necessary to give each fritter enough space.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store leftover zucchini fritters in an airtight container.
- They will last for up to 3 days in the refrigerator.
Freezing Zucchini Fritters Recipe
- Place cooked fritters in a single layer on a baking sheet and freeze until solid.
- Transfer them to a freezer-safe bag or container for up to 3 months.
Reheating Zucchini Fritters Recipe
-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C) and bake for 10-15 minutes until heated through.
- Microwave: Heat on medium power for about 1-2 minutes; be aware that they may become soft.
- Stovetop: Reheat in a skillet over medium heat with a little oil, about 2-3 minutes per side until warm.
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some common questions about this delicious zucchini fritters recipe you might have.
Can I make zucchini fritters ahead of time?
You can prepare the mixture ahead of time and store it in the refrigerator for up to one day. Cook them fresh when you’re ready!
What else can I add to my Zucchini Fritters Recipe?
Feel free to customize your fritters by adding herbs, spices, or other veggies like carrots or corn for added flavor.
How do I know when my fritters are done?
Zucchini fritters should be golden brown on each side and firm when gently pressed. This indicates they are fully cooked.
